Graveside service for John Hart, 93, of Opelika, AL, will be 12:00 noon, Friday, September 4, 2020, at Shiloh Cemetery, Highway 50, Camp Hill, Alabama 36850, Reverend Edward Milner will officiate.
Mr. Hart, who passed away Sunday, August 30, 2020 at his home in Opelika, AL, was born June 2, 1927 in Tallapoosa County, Alabama.
Public viewing for Mr. Hart will be Thursday, September 3, 2020, from 4:00 p.m. – 6:00 p.m.
“Granddaddy Hart” as he was affectionately called by the neighboring children, relished in being the community grandfather, crafted the look with his signature overalls, suspenders and hat. As a child, you knew that you were a part of his family when he branded you with an unforgettable nickname. An avid outdoors man, Henry loved working his yard, harvesting his gardens, planting flowers, fishing and erecting various buildings and structures on his property. He was known for his creativity and ability to make something out of nothing and could repair anything. His talents stretched beyond Camp Hill when he was contracted to travel to Opelika to reconstruct the entry stairs for daughter, Nellie and on to Oklahoma City, OK to build a patio area for his daughter, Sandra. Henry enjoyed a game of dominoes and he prided himself in creating an outdoor gaming area for his family and friends to enjoy. He was definitely ahead of his time with the man cave that he built on his side yard!
